Frequently Asked Questions For Football Jigs For Bass

Football jigs are a type of fishing lure designed to mimic the movement of prey in the water. They feature a unique head shape that allows them to stand upright on the bottom, making them effective for enticing bass. Anglers typically use football jigs in various fishing conditions, especially in rocky or deep water areas where bass tend to hide.

Football jigs are often made from durable materials such as lead or tungsten for the jig head, which provides weight and stability. The skirts are typically made from silicone or rubber, which adds movement and color to attract fish. The hooks are usually high-quality steel, ensuring strength and reliability when reeling in bass.

Football jigs come in various styles, including finesse and heavy-duty options. Finesse football jigs are designed for more subtle presentations, while heavier jigs are used for deeper water or stronger currents. Additionally, anglers can choose from different colors and skirt designs to match local forage and water conditions.

Football jigs are versatile and can be used year-round, but they are particularly effective during the spring and fall when bass are more active. They are also great for targeting bass in deeper waters during the summer months. Understanding the seasonal behavior of bass can help anglers determine the best times to use football jigs.

The weight of a football jig is crucial for its effectiveness, and it often depends on the fishing conditions. Heavier jigs are ideal for deeper waters or windy conditions, while lighter jigs work well in shallower areas or calm waters. It's important to match the jig weight to the depth and current of the water to ensure optimal performance.
